Description

This form is a Purchase and Intellectual Property Assignment for Software. The assignor agrees to transfer all ownership rights, including intellectual property rights in the described software to the assignee. All parties acknowledge that they have read the agreement and voluntarily agree to all terms and conditions of the assignment.

Software can be both patented and copyrighted, depending on its characteristics. Copyright protects the expression of the software, such as its code, while a patent may cover its unique processes or functionalities. An intellectual property assignment agreement is a legal document that facilitates the transfer of rights from one party to another. This agreement specifies the rights being assigned, the compensation involved, and any conditions or limitations.
